Important Topics
Prioritize these topics for maximum marks.
संज्ञा (Nouns)
Understanding types of nouns (व्यक्तिवाचक, जातिवाचक, भाववाचक) and their identification in sentences.
सर्वनाम (Pronouns)
Identifying and correctly using different types of pronouns (पुरुषवाचक, निश्चयवाचक, अनिश्चयवाचक).
लिंग बदलो (Change Gender)
Converting masculine nouns to feminine and vice versa, understanding common gender rules.
वचन बदलो (Change Number)
Converting singular nouns to plural and vice versa, with emphasis on irregular forms.
विलोम शब्द (Antonyms)
Learning and applying common opposite words, crucial for vocabulary and comprehension.
पर्यायवाची शब्द (Synonyms)
Understanding words with similar meanings to enrich vocabulary.
वाक्य बनाना और शुद्ध करना (Sentence Formation & Correction)
Constructing grammatically correct simple sentences and correcting errors in given sentences.
अपठित गद्यांश (Unseen Passage)
Practicing reading comprehension from unfamiliar texts and answering questions accurately.
चित्र वर्णन (Picture Description)
Describing a given picture in 3-5 simple and correct Hindi sentences.

Preparation Tips
Master Basic Grammar Rules
Focus on fundamental Hindi grammar topics like Nouns, Pronouns, Gender, Number, and basic Verb forms. Regular practice exercises are crucial.
Build Vocabulary Consistently
Encourage students to learn 5-10 new Hindi words daily, including their meanings and usage. This helps in both comprehension and writing.
Practice Reading Comprehension
Regularly provide unseen passages for students to read and answer questions. Teach them to identify main ideas and details.
Improve Creative Writing Skills
Give prompts for picture descriptions, short story completions, or simple essays. Emphasize clear, simple sentences and correct grammar.
Dictation for Spelling Accuracy
Conduct daily dictation exercises to improve spelling (वर्तनी) and correct common errors related to मात्राएँ and half-letters.
Revision of Textbook Chapters
Ensure thorough understanding of all prescribed stories and poems. Discuss characters, settings, and moral lessons.

Understanding the ICSE Class 3 Hindi Mid-Term Exam Pattern and Marking Scheme
The ICSE Class 3 Hindi Mid-Term Paper typically follows a balanced pattern designed to test various aspects of language learning. While specific mark distribution may vary slightly between schools, the core components remain consistent. Students are usually assessed on their reading comprehension (अपठित गद्यांश), where they read a passage and answer related questions, demonstrating their understanding. Grammar (व्याकरण) forms a significant portion, covering topics such as nouns (संज्ञा), pronouns (सर्वनाम), adjectives (विशेषण), opposites (विलोम शब्द), synonyms (पर्यायवाची शब्द), and sentence formation (वाक्य बनाना). Creative writing (रचनात्मक लेखन) often includes picture descriptions (चित्र वर्णन), short essays (लघु निबंध), or letter writing (पत्र लेखन) in simple formats, encouraging students to express themselves in Hindi. Finally, literature (साहित्य) based on their prescribed textbook, assesses their understanding of stories and poems, including character analysis and moral lessons. Avoiding Common Mistakes in ICSE Class 3 Hindi Mid-Term Exams
Students often make a few common mistakes in the ICSE Class 3 Hindi Mid-Term Paper that can significantly impact their scores. Tutors play a crucial role in helping them identify and avoid these pitfalls. One frequent error is spelling mistakes (वर्तनी की अशुद्धियाँ), especially with मात्राएँ (vowel signs) and half-letters (आधे अक्षर). Regular dictation and encouraging students to read Hindi texts aloud can help improve this. Another common issue is grammatical errors, such as incorrect gender or number agreement, or improper use of verb tenses. Consistent practice with grammar exercises and clear explanations from the tutor can rectify this. Students sometimes misunderstand the question (प्रश्न समझना), leading to irrelevant answers. Tutors should teach them to carefully read and analyze each question before attempting to answer. Poor handwriting (खराब लिखावट) and lack of neatness can also lead to loss of marks; emphasizing legible writing is important. Finally, time management is critical. Many students spend too much time on one section, leaving insufficient time for others. Regular mock tests help students pace themselves effectively.
